Where is Salagro Seaview Villas Salakos?
Where is Salagro Seaview Villas Salakos located?
Salagro Seaview Villas Salakos, South Aegean, Greece (approx. 36.28821°, 27.92914°)
Where is Salagro Seaview Villas Salakos on the map?
{"latitude":36.28821,"longitude":27.92914,"title":"Salagro Seaview Villas Salakos"}